About this occupation
Develops and implements a set of techniques or analytics applications to transform raw data into meaningful information for business decision-making.
Outlook (2023-2033)
+36% (2023-2033, much faster than average — fastest-growing BLS-tracked occupation)
Typical Education
Bachelor's or master's degree in data science, computer science, statistics, or related
BLS SOC Code
15-2051

Which states pay data scientists the most?›
California ($155K median), Washington ($150K), New York ($140K), Massachusetts ($135K), and Virginia ($125K — driven by DC-area federal/intelligence work) lead the country.
Is data science still a good career in 2026?›
Yes. BLS projects 36% employment growth from 2023-2033 — the fastest growth of any occupation they track. Demand for AI/ML practitioners remains very strong despite changing tooling.
